Health workers are confronting a dangerous combination of delayed diagnoses, limited treatment options and a virus strain without an approved vaccine.
The Ebola outbreak in the Democratic Republic of the Congo has become the deadliest in the country’s history. The infection has claimed 2,325 lives, while the total number of confirmed cases has reached 4,945. In the past 24 hours alone, medical workers identified 101 new infections.
This is the 17th recorded Ebola outbreak in the DRC. By late July, it had already surpassed the country’s previous record for the number of infections, and it has now set a new grim record for deaths as well. During the 2018–2020 epidemic, 2,299 people died in the country.
Three months after it was officially declared, the current epidemic is surpassed in scale only by the 2014–2016 Ebola outbreak in West Africa. At that time, Guinea, Liberia, and Sierra Leone recorded 28,616 infections and 11,310 deaths.
Why Ebola deaths are increasing
The current outbreak was caused by the Bundibugyo strain of the Ebola virus. There is still no approved vaccine or proven treatment for it. The epidemic was officially declared on May 15, after which the disease began spreading rapidly due to weak healthcare infrastructure, resistance from some communities, and instability in the country.
The fatality rate among patients with confirmed Ebola has risen from around 20% in early June to 46%. Specialists attribute this trend not to a change in the virus’s severity, but to difficulties with epidemiological surveillance, delays in identifying infected people, and limited access to medical care.
Usually, as an outbreak progresses, the proportion of fatal cases should decline because contact tracing improves and patients are identified and treated earlier. Instead, we are still seeing many cases detected far too late, when treatment has less chance of success, while many people are found only after dying in the community.
– Thomas Parisch, Médecins Sans Frontières
Vaccines against Bundibugyo and the situation in Uganda
Specialists are currently evaluating a small number of experimental vaccines and therapies. International health agencies are also examining whether existing treatments for other Ebola strains can protect people against Bundibugyo. However, the evidence available so far is limited to the results of animal studies.
The virus had previously spread to neighboring Uganda. Authorities there managed to contain the situation: 20 infections were confirmed and two deaths were recorded. Last month, the country declared the outbreak over.
Ebola is transmitted through direct contact with the bodily fluids of an infected person, whether alive or deceased. The disease can cause fever, vomiting, and diarrhea, and in severe cases, internal and external bleeding. Early detection of patients and rapid isolation remain crucial to containing the spread of the infection.
